The Year 10 cadets visit Merseysports on a weekly basis and the Year 11s will start this week, participating in windsurfing, sailing, canoeing or kayaking during period 7. From September 2009, it is proposed that CCF will take place on Thursday afternoons and there will be opportunities to use the facilities at HMS Eaglet, Southport Marine Lake as well as Merseysports.
Preparations are in place for the Year 9 and Year 10 summer camps in Lancaster and Ullswater respectively.
This year has also seen the biggest number of applicants for the CCF(RN) water based activity courses in Scotland, Portsmouth and Plymouth, the most popular being sailing, power boating and the general camps, details of which can be found on the website www.rncom.mod.uk
